ONTARIO RESEARCH FUND – RESEARCH INFRASTRUCTURE PROGRAM

The Research Infrastructure program of the Ontario Research Fund helps researchers obtain the tools they need to stay on the forefront of innovation, including lab space, equipment and computer software.

Through the program, the province matches the funding commitment made by the Canada Foundation for Innovation. Project funding is shared among the foundation (up to 40 per cent), the province (up to 40 per cent), and the research institutions and industry partners (at least 20 per cent).

The two research projects at Trent University will receive $2,558,085 from the program.

Two New Projects At Trent University

Dr. Chris MetcalfeThe Microenvironment Laboratory

Helping to manage the impacts of climate change
Lead researcher: Dr. Chris Metcalfe
Total project cost: $3,238,095
Provincial funding: $1,291,325

Environmental change triggers complex chemical and biological interactions that can have devastating effects. Trent University is establishing a leading microenvironment laboratory to investigate the inter-related effects of ozone depletion, air pollution, deforestation, urbanization and declining species diversity. Researchers under the direction of Dr. Chris Metcalfe will collaborate with industry leaders and scientists within Ontario, across Canada and in Europe, the United States and Mexico to evaluate environmental changes. Their research will help Ontario develop more effective environmental management plans related to energy development, water protection, transportation and community health. 

Dr. Douglas EvansUpgrading and Expansion of the Worsfold Water Quality Centre and Isotope Ratio Facility

Improving our understanding of a precious resource
Lead researcher: Dr. Douglas Evans
Total project cost: $3,166,902
Provincial funding: $1,266,760

New, state-of-the-art equipment will enable scientists under the direction of Dr. R. Douglas Evans at Trent University’s Worsfold Water Quality Centre to expand their pioneering research into the effects of mercury isotopes, trace metals and pharmaceuticals in water systems. The centre, one of the largest of its kind in the world, generates vital information that can help guide the development of sound, sustainable environmental policies and help companies minimize their environmental footprint.

Major industry and other partners for this project: MDS Sciex, Isomass Scientific, GV Instruments, Agilent Technologies, Varian Canada, Transition Technologies, Fisher Scientific Canada, ATS Scientific.

Ontario Research Fund

The Ontario Research Fund is designed to provide one window for research funding. Proposals for funding are evaluated through a competitive, peer-review process.

The McGuinty government is investing $527 million over five years through the fund, which helps researchers move new ideas from Ontario’s labs to the global marketplace. The fund is a key part of the government’s plan to promote scientific excellence by supporting research that can be developed into innovative goods and services that will boost Ontario’s economy.
